Trump Claims Shutdown Outcome a ‘Very Big’ Victory for Republicans

Former President Donald Trump stated today that a recent agreement to avert a government shutdown represents a “very big” win for the Republican Party, delivering the remarks during a Veterans Day speech.

Speaking at a Veterans Day event, Trump characterized the outcome of negotiations surrounding federal funding as a significant achievement for his party. “This was a very big victory for the Republicans,” he said, according to reports. He further elaborated on the details of the agreement, claiming it included key concessions from Democrats on border security measures – a central demand of many Republicans during the budget discussions.

The agreement, reached earlier this month, temporarily funds the government and avoids a shutdown that would have disrupted federal services. The deal extends current funding levels, but sets up further negotiations in the new year regarding broader spending priorities. This outcome comes after weeks of intense debate and partisan conflict in Congress, highlighting the ongoing challenges of reaching bipartisan consensus on fiscal policy. The averted shutdown avoids immediate economic disruption, but the underlying issues remain unresolved, potentially leading to further budgetary battles.
